Outdoor faucet repair services focus on fixing issues with the outdoor water supply fixtures found on residential properties. These services typically involve diagnosing problems such as leaks, dripping, or low water pressure, and then repairing or replacing faulty components like valves, hoses, or the faucet itself. Proper repair ensures that outdoor faucets function correctly, preventing water waste and avoiding potential damage to the property caused by persistent leaks or broken fixtures.
Many outdoor faucet problems are caused by common issues such as freezing temperatures, corrosion, or general wear and tear over time. For example, a faucet that leaks or won’t turn off completely can lead to increased water bills and potential water damage around the property’s exterior. Similarly, a frozen or burst pipe can cause significant inconvenience and costly repairs. These services help homeowners restore proper function, eliminate leaks, and prevent further damage, making outdoor faucets reliable and efficient for seasonal use or everyday watering needs.

The overview below groups typical Outdoor Faucet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Grove City,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ine repairs like fixing leaks or replacing washers generally range from $100 to $300. Many minor j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the repair and local labor rates.
Moderate Repairs - More involved issues such as replacing a damaged spout or addressing moderate valve problems usually cost between $300 and $600. These projects are common and often require parts replacement or minor plumbing adjustments.
Full Faucet Replacement - Replacing an outdoor faucet entirely can range from $250 to $600, depending on faucet type and installation complexity. Many local contractors handle these projects efficiently within this typical range.
Larger or Complex Projects - Extensive repairs or custom installations, such as rerouting pipes or upgrading to high-end fixtures, can reach $1,000 or more. While less common, these larger jobs may involve additional labor and materials, pushing costs hig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that an outdoor faucet needs repair? Signs include leaks, low water pressure, or difficulty turning the faucet on or off. If the faucet is dripping or there is noticeable water pooling around it, professional repair may be needed.
Can outdoor faucet repairs prevent further water damage? Yes, fixing leaks or broken components can help prevent water wastage and protect surrounding areas from potential water damage caused by leaks or bursts.
What types of issues do local contractors typically handle with outdoor faucets? They often address leaks, frozen or cracked faucets, broken handles, and damaged or corroded spigots to restore proper function.
Is it necessary to replace an outdoor faucet if it keeps leaking? Not always; many leaks can be repaired by a professional. Replacement may be recommended if the faucet is severely damaged or corroded beyond repair.
